Hume's new EVI 3 model lets you customize AI voices - how to try it
Briefly

Hume AI has launched EVI 3, the third version of its Empathic Voice Interface model, enhancing interaction through a diverse range of humanlike voices. It features preprogrammed voices with distinct personas and allows users to customize their own voices effortlessly through natural language descriptions. This initiative aligns with a trend among AI firms to develop models with personalities. Hume emphasizes building empathy and emotional resonance in AI communication, prioritizing the believability of interactions over sheer power, contrasting with other leading AI companies.
